About Koen Deprez

Koen Deprez is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Automotive Engineering, Plant Science and Surgery, having authored 22 papers that have together received 306 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Soil Mechanics and Vehicle Dynamics (10 papers), Mechanical Engineering and Vibrations Research (8 papers), Vehicle Dynamics and Control Systems (6 papers), Plant Surface Properties and Treatments (4 papers), Vibration Control and Rheological Fluids (4 papers), Hydraulic and Pneumatic Systems (3 papers), Agricultural Engineering and Mechanization (1 paper) and Robotic Path Planning Algorithms (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Orthopedics and Sports Medicine (117 citations), Civil and Structural Engineering (189 citations), Automotive Engineering (76 citations), Small Animals (25 citations) and Mechanical Engineering (100 citations). Koen Deprez has collaborated with scholars based in Belgium. Frequent co-authors include Herman Ramón, Jan Anthonis, Ivo Hostens, Dimitrios Moshou, Josse De Baerdemaeker, Koen Maertens, F. Beckers, A Aubert, R. Geers and H. Van Brussel. Their work appears in journals such as Biosystems Engineering, Journal of Sound and Vibration, Mathematics and Computers in Simulation, Animal Welfare and Computers and Electronics in Agriculture.
